Shop by Rooms
Shop by Subjects
Shop by Artists
Shop by Styles
Lan Ying Paintings
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$405.60
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$471.90
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$387.40
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$343.20
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$315.90
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$462.80
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$369.20
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$297.70
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$422.50
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$481.00
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$360.10
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$431.60
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$436.80
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$484.90
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$343.20
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$453.70
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$436.80
Lan Ying
Hand Painted Canvas Art
Size: You Choose
Price: From $365.30